Hey — handing over the Spooncraft scaling calculator. Plugin authors hook into the unit-conversion step, so don't rename those hooks without a deprecation cycle. Rounding mode trips people up most; fractional eggs are a known joke ticket. Everything else is stable. The runtime settings plugins should target are the following.

settings of hahaf-bahap:
quenix:
  log_level: debug
  metrics_host: metrics.quenix.qorvelsys.internal
  pool_size: 8

This page documents the provenance trail for the Quillback file-descriptor leak investigation. Each candidate fix was built in an isolated pipeline with fd-tracking instrumentation enabled, so reviewers can map any soak-test result back to an exact commit. The leak reproduced only on builds after the async log rewrite; earlier builds held steady at 140 open descriptors. The instrumented build that first isolated the leak is identified by the token below.

trace token, bagag-kawep: htk6_d2d45a

## Build Provenance — WikiGrove Access Builds

Welcome aboard! Quick background: role-based access in WikiGrove is compiled into each release, so permission rules aren't editable at runtime. That's deliberate — it means we can always trace who could see what by looking at the build, not a mutable config. As a contractor you'll mostly touch the Reader and Drafter roles. If anything looks off, grab the deployed build's provenance record and ping the platform channel. Every environment banner shows its token, reproduced below.

session token of kahag-bawip = htk6_729d08

// Heads up, reviewer: this client previously reused stale session tokens
// because the Fernlock SDK cached the refresh response and never checked
// expiry on wake-from-sleep. We now force a refresh whenever the cached
// token is older than 20 minutes, which fixed the intermittent 401s from
// the Copperline gateway. Refresh calls authenticate with a dedicated
// service key rather than user tokens, so a leaked session can't mint new
// ones. That key is defined below.

app token of hawif-kafof = kto15_B3AN0KfpZRy4TLc